ध्यान दें! डेवलपर की झलक दिखाने वाले नए प्रोग्राम जल्द ही लॉन्च किए जाएंगे. यहां आवेदन करें और नए टूल का इस्तेमाल करने वाले पहले लोगों में शामिल हों. साथ ही, अपने सुझाव या राय दें.

समर्थित डिवाइस

Google Home नेटवर्क में कई Matter तरह के डिवाइस काम करते हैं, हालांकि यह पूरी तरह से काम नहीं करता है.

डिवाइस टाइप और कंट्रोल से जुड़ी सहायता

Google Home नेटवर्क में चालू किए गए Matterडिवाइसों को अलग-अलग तरीकों से कंट्रोल किया जा सकता है:

  1. Google Assistant — किसी भी Assistant डिवाइस से Matter डिवाइस को कंट्रोल करने के लिए, आवाज़ का इस्तेमाल करें.
  2. Google Home app (GHA)Matter डिवाइस को कंट्रोल करने के लिए, GHA के यूज़र इंटरफ़ेस (यूआई) का इस्तेमाल करें.
  3. स्मार्ट डिसप्ले यूज़र इंटरफ़ेस (यूआई)Matter डिवाइस को कंट्रोल करने के लिए, स्मार्ट डिसप्ले के यूज़र इंटरफ़ेस (यूआई) का इस्तेमाल करें.

क्लस्टर के बारे में ज़्यादा जानकारी के लिए, Matter रेपो (connectedhomeip) देखें.

टेबल: Matter डिवाइस टाइप और कंट्रोल सहायता
लेजेंड: उपलब्ध, उपलब्ध नहीं
Matter डिवाइस टाइप ऐप्लिकेशन क्लस्टर Matter की खास जानकारी कंट्रोल कंट्रोल होम नेटवर्क का टाइप
Google Assistant Google Home app (GHA) स्मार्ट डिसप्ले
हल्के तापमान की लाइट कलर कंट्रोल
लेवल कंट्रोल
चालू/बंद
1.0 हल्के रंग वाली
संपर्क सेंसर बूलियन स्टेट
1.0 सेंसर
हल्की रोशनी लेवल कंट्रोल
चालू/बंद
1.0 हल्के रंग वाली
दरवाज़े का लॉक दरवाज़े का लॉक
1.0 लॉक करें
एक्सटेंडेड कलर लाइट कलर कंट्रोल
लेवल कंट्रोल
चालू/बंद
1.0 हल्के रंग वाली
फ़्लो सेंसर फ़्लो मेज़रमेंट
1.0 सेंसर
नमी सेंसर नमी का रिलेटिव मेज़रमेंट
1.0 सेंसर
इल्यूमिनेंस सेंसर रोशनी का मेज़रमेंट
1.0 सेंसर
मेहमानों की संख्या का पता लगाने वाला सेंसर मौजूदगी का पता लगाने की सुविधा
1.0 सेंसर
चालू/बंद लाइट लेवल कंट्रोल
चालू/बंद
1.0 हल्के रंग वाली
लाइट स्विच को चालू/बंद करना चालू/बंद
1.0 स्विच करें
प्लग-इन चालू/बंद लेवल कंट्रोल
चालू/बंद
1.0 आउटलेट
प्रेशर सेंसर प्रेशर मेज़रमेंट
1.0 सेंसर
स्पीकर लेवल कंट्रोल
चालू/बंद
1.0 स्पीकर
तापमान सेंसर तापमान का मेज़रमेंट
1.0 थर्मोस्टैट
थर्मोस्टैट थर्मोस्टैट
1.0 थर्मोस्टैट
खिड़की ढकना विंडो कवर करना
1.0 लिफ़्ट
झुकाएं
लिफ़्ट
झुकाएं
लिफ़्ट
झुकाएं
ब्लाइंड्स

वीडियो के ज़्यादा सुझाव

Google Home नेटवर्क में उपयोगकर्ता के लिए, Matter पुल के पीछे मौजूद सभी डिवाइस सामान्य रूप से दिखते हैं. GHA में पुल अपने-आप एक इनऐक्टिव कंट्रोल ब्रिज डिवाइस टाइप की तरह दिखता है.

चालू/बंद लाइट स्विच

चालू/बंद लाइट स्विच Matter तरह के डिवाइस में यूनीक होता है, क्योंकि यह GHA, Assistant या Google Hub जैसा Matter कंट्रोलर होता है, जैसे कि Google Nest Hub (2nd gen).

दूसरे शब्दों में, चालू/बंद लाइट स्विच एक नोड होता है, जो अन्य नोड को नियंत्रित करता है. हालांकि, एक चालू/बंद लाइट स्विच को Matter कंट्रोल करने वाला कोई दूसरा व्यक्ति कंट्रोल नहीं कर सकता. कंट्रोलर और कंट्रोल के बारे में ज़्यादा जानकारी के लिए, Matter Primer में नोड रोल देखें.

Google Home ईकोसिस्टम अपने कंट्रोलर पर Matterबाइंडिंग क्लस्टर को नहीं दिखाता है. इसलिए, असली उपयोगकर्ता GHA का इस्तेमाल करके अन्य Matterडिवाइसों को कंट्रोल करने के लिए, चालू/बंद लाइट स्विच को कॉन्फ़िगर नहीं कर सकते. वे Matter को चालू/बंद करने पर लाइट स्विच को चालू कर सकते हैं. हालांकि, वे इसे घर से मिटाने के अलावा, कोई कार्रवाई नहीं कर पाएंगे.

अगर कोई असली उपयोगकर्ता Google के कपड़े पर स्विच को चालू/बंद करता है, तो वह इसे किसी दूसरे डिवाइस को कंट्रोल करने के लिए कॉन्फ़िगर करना चाहेगा. इस समय, Google Home नेटवर्क में, उपयोगकर्ता के पास ऐसा करने का कोई तरीका नहीं है. GHA चालू स्विच को किसी दूसरे डिवाइस के एंडपॉइंट से बाइंड नहीं कर सकता, क्योंकि Google Home नेटवर्क, Matterबाइंडिंग क्लस्टर को सार्वजनिक नहीं करता है.

Google लाइट Matter में इस्तेमाल के लिए उपलब्ध लाइट को चालू/बंद करने के लिए, पार्टनर को Matter डायरेक्टर लागू करना होगा. यह एक रिमोट क्लाइंट है, जो बाइंडिंग क्लस्टर में एंट्री बना सकता है. इसके बाद, ऐप्लिकेशन किसी दूसरे Matter डिवाइस या डिवाइसों के ग्रुप को कंट्रोल करने के लिए, चालू/बंद लाइट स्विच को अनुमति देगा.

चालू/बंद प्लग-इन

चालू/बंद प्लग-इन डिवाइस प्रकार, प्लग-इन और स्विच के साथ एक अलग डिवाइस प्रकार के रूप में कॉन्फ़िगर करने के लिए कॉन्फ़िगर किया जा सकता है, जैसे Google Local Home SDK में प्लग-इन और स्विच. जब उपयोगकर्ता डिवाइस को चालू करता है, तो वह होम में किसी भी तरह के डिवाइस के तौर पर दिखने के लिए कॉन्फ़िगर कर सकता है (हो सकता है कि यह डिवाइस किस तरह का है). सहायता लेख डिवाइस टाइप के साथ स्मार्ट प्लग या स्मार्ट स्विच बोले गए निर्देशों को पसंद के मुताबिक बनाएं, इस प्रोसेस को बताता है. आम तौर पर, इस्तेमाल का उदाहरण तब होता है, जब उपयोगकर्ता के पास प्लग-इन किया गया हो. अगर उपयोगकर्ता ने प्लग-इन यूनिट के डिवाइस टाइप को फ़ैन टाइप के फ़ैन के तौर पर कॉन्फ़िगर किया है, तो Assistant को पता होता है कि "Ok Google, लाइटें बंद करो" होने पर, प्लग-इन यूनिट को बंद नहीं करना है.

डिवाइस का टाइप चुनना

ऐसा पार्टनर जो आम तौर पर इस्तेमाल होने वाला एसी इलेक्ट्रिकल आउटलेट नहीं है, लेकिन एक ऐसा ऑन/ऑफ़ एंडपॉइंट है जो किसी दूसरे डिवाइस को चालू या बंद करता है. यह तय करना होता है कि प्रॉडक्ट को चालू या बंद प्लग-इन करना है या दूसरे डिवाइस के तौर पर. इस मामले में, हमारा सुझाव है कि:

  • अगर डिवाइस अलग-अलग तरह के लोड डिवाइस, जैसे कि फ़ैन या लाइट के लिए पावर को कंट्रोल कर सकता है, तो पार्टनर को इसे 'चालू/बंद प्लग-इन यूनिट' डिवाइस टाइप में असाइन करना चाहिए. इसके बाद, उपयोगकर्ता होम में शामिल होने पर, डिवाइस को कोई दूसरा डिवाइस टाइप असाइन कर पाएगा.

  • अगर डिवाइस सिर्फ़ एक लाइट को कंट्रोल कर सकता है, तो पार्टनर को इसे 'चालू/बंद' लाइट टाइप से असाइन करना चाहिए.

उदाहरण के लिए, Acme Light Corporation एक ऐसा डिवाइस बनाता है जिसमें मालिकाना हक वाला पावर कनेक्टर होता है. वह सिर्फ़ Acme Lighting लाइटों को लगा सकता है. डिवाइस, लाइटों को चालू या बंद कर सकता है. ऐसे में, Acme के लिए डिवाइस को चालू या बंद लाइट डिवाइस टाइप करना सही रहता है.

इसके उलट, मेगा प्लग इन कॉर्पोरेशन एक ऐसा डिवाइस बनाता है जिसमें एक स्टैंडर्ड एसी पावर सॉकेट होता है. इससे असली उपयोगकर्ता को टीवी से लेकर लैंप तक, कुछ भी प्लग-इन करने की सुविधा मिलती है. इस स्थिति में, डिवाइस को प्लग-इन चालू/बंद यूनिट के रूप में लागू करना सही है.

हब

नीचे दिए गए Google Nest डिवाइस, Google Home नेटवर्क में Matter हब के तौर पर काम करते हैं.

टेबल: Matter के हब सपोर्ट के साथ Google Nest डिवाइस
डिवाइस Thread बॉर्डर राऊटर की सहायता Google Store
Google Home
Google Home Mini
Google Nest Audio
Google Nest Hub
Google Nest Hub (2nd gen)
Google Nest Hub Max
Google Nest Mini
Nest WiFi Pro

ज़्यादा जानकारी के लिए, Mater के Nest डिवाइस और सहायता लेख देखें.

डिवाइस बनाएं

अगर आपने पहले से Matter की सुविधा वाला डिवाइस नहीं बनाया है, तो शुरुआत की जगह के तौर पर वेंडर के साथ काम करने वाले उदाहरण का इस्तेमाल किया जा सकता है. शुरू करने के लिए नीचे दिए गए वेंडर के उदाहरण वाली गाइड देखें:

टेबल: Matter सिलिकॉन वेंडर के उदाहरण
विक्रेता प्लैटफ़ॉर्म गाइड Thread सहायता
बुफ़ेलो लैब BL602 क्विक स्टार्ट
BL702 क्विक स्टार्ट
एस्प्रेसिफ़ ESP32 क्विक स्टार्ट
OTA टेस्टिंग
नॉर्डिक सेमीकंडक्टर nRF52840 DK क्विक स्टार्ट
OTA टेस्टिंग
एनएक्सपी IOTZTB-DK006 डेवलपमेंट किट क्विक स्टार्ट
Realtek अमेबा डी सीरीज़ क्विक स्टार्ट
सिलिकॉन लैब EFR32MG24 देव किट क्विक स्टार्ट
EFR32MG ज़िगबी और थ्रेड स्टार्टर किट क्विक स्टार्ट
टेलिंक TLSR9518 क्विक स्टार्ट
टेक्सस इंस्ट्रुमेंट CC2652R7 लॉन्चपैड डेवलपमेंट किट क्विक स्टार्ट

डेवलपमेंट टूल

Matter से जुड़े डिवाइस बनाने के लिए सुझाए गए टूल

Matter का इस्तेमाल करके, डिवाइस बनाते समय Google, Google Home Extension for Visual Studio Code और हमारे Matter Virtual Device (MVD) का इस्तेमाल करने का सुझाव देता है.

Google Home Extension में Google Assistant Simulator, Google Cloud Logging, और अन्य टूल मौजूद हैं, जो डेवलपमेंट प्रोसेस को आसान बनाते हैं. वहीं, MVD डिवाइस को बनाने से पहले, Google Home नेटवर्क में Matter डिवाइस की जांच करने का तरीका उपलब्ध कराता है.